Karl Popper (1902-1994)

  • Logik der Forschung (The Logic of Research)

    This was a first major publication of Karl Popper dealing with the philosophy of science. Originally published in 1935 and later published in english in 1959. Popper presents methodolgies of science and the importance of Falsification.
  • The Poverty of Historicism

    The Poverty of Historicism
    These articles written by Karl Popper, Were published in 1957. These articles present us with Popper's analysis of methodologies of social sciences, specifically analyzing how scientists prodcuce scientific predictions and explanations.
    Popper, k (1957). The Poverty of Historicism. United Kingdom: Routledge
  • Conjectures and Refutations

    Conjectures and Refutations
    This is one of Karl Popper's most popular pieces of work. Throughout this book Popper explains how scientific knowledge grows over time, and how our temporary answers must be tested in order to continue progressing. Scientific growth is an infinite process of trial and error.
